The right reaction

Peter Colledge has been appointed by Haas Automation as an additional area sales manager in a new role created within the southern sales area.

Nick Remington, Haas UK's managing director stated: “We knew 2009 was going to be a real challenge and early in the year we decided that we would do everything we could to retain our skill base. We pride ourselves on a very low turnover of staff and this, I believe, is partly due to continued reinvestment in the company.

“December 2008 saw us spend £700K in our service department ready for the 2009 market and this proved to be the right move. Having purchased more service vehicles to meet our customers' requirements, our first time fix rate now exceeds 94%. Exemplary customer service is paramount to the success of our business.”

He continued: “Haas employed two further sales people this year, with Peter being the latest addition with more in the pipeline over the coming weeks. Sales have soared substantially in the past three months and whilst I don't think we're out of recession, I do believe that we have seen the worst of it. Recently we opened our 9th UK Haas local showroom and we will end 2009 with more employees than we had in 2008 which is an achievement we are extremely proud of.”
